Proactive remote healthcare based on multimedia and home automation services
In the context of healthcare and the assistance of dependent people, this paper describes an original proactive solution for home monitoring. Our approach does not use any additional sensors and is only based on the observation of existing home automation events. An analysis of user habits is proposed to offer automatic scenarios which adapt to user capabilities. The simulation results, issued from previous experiments, show that our approach helps improve user autonomy while facilitating their use of daily services.
